The transcript discusses Brazil's financial and political crisis, highlighting the country's efforts in preparing for the Olympic Games amidst these challenges. It addresses health concerns related to a virus, detailing coordination with the World Health Organization, the organizing committee, and Brazilian authorities. A South American summit is mentioned, focusing on health ministers meeting to tackle the issue. The International Olympic Committee plans to communicate with National Olympic Committees to ensure athlete and visitor health during the games.
